What Is AI-Powered Auto Parts Demand Forecasting?
AI-powered demand forecasting uses machine learning and historical data to predict which automotive products customers are likely to need.
Instead of relying only on previous sales figures, modern forecasting systems can evaluate multiple signals, including:
- Search behavior
- Vehicle age and model data
- Previous purchases
- Seasonal demand
- Repair trends
- Inventory availability
- Regional buying patterns
- Customer inquiries
This allows auto parts suppliers to make more informed decisions about inventory, marketing, and lead generation.
Why Demand Forecasting Matters for Auto Parts Suppliers
Auto parts demand can change quickly. A sudden increase in repair activity, a popular vehicle reaching an older age, or seasonal driving conditions can create additional demand for specific components.
Without accurate forecasting, suppliers may experience:
- Overstocked products
- Inventory shortages
- Delayed customer responses
- Missed sales opportunities
- Poor marketing efficiency
AI helps suppliers identify potential demand patterns earlier so they can prepare inventory and sales teams accordingly.
How AI Identifies High-Intent Buyers
Not every person searching for an auto part is ready to purchase. Someone researching a replacement engine may only be gathering information, while another customer may already know the vehicle year, make, model, engine specification, and required part.
AI-powered systems can evaluate behavioral signals to distinguish these different levels of purchasing intent. High-intent signals may include:
- Repeated product searches
- Specific vehicle information
- Requests for pricing
- Warranty-related questions
- Shipping inquiries
- Product availability checks
- Multiple visits to product pages
When these signals are combined, suppliers can better identify customers who are closer to making a purchase.

Predicting Product Demand Before Inventory Shortages
One of the biggest advantages of AI forecasting is improved inventory planning. Suppliers can use predictive systems to estimate future demand for products such as:
- Used engines
- Used transmissions
- Alternators
- Starters
- Suspension components
- Body parts
- Steering components
- Drivetrain parts
When demand increases, suppliers can prepare inventory before customers begin encountering shortages. This improves product availability and can reduce the risk of losing high-intent buyers to competitors.
Using Vehicle Data to Improve Forecasting
Vehicle information provides valuable signals for automotive demand forecasting. As vehicles become older, certain components may experience increased replacement demand. AI can analyze vehicle age, mileage trends, repair history, and regional ownership patterns to estimate which parts customers may need.
This allows suppliers to develop more accurate product forecasts while creating marketing campaigns around specific vehicle segments.

Faster Response to Market Changes
Automotive demand can shift because of fuel prices, vehicle repair costs, weather conditions, supply chain changes, or changes in consumer purchasing behavior. AI systems can continuously analyze incoming data and identify changes faster than traditional manual forecasting.
This allows suppliers to adjust:
- Inventory levels
- Marketing campaigns
- Product promotions
- Lead targeting
- Sales priorities
Businesses that respond quickly can capture demand while it is still developing.
